Mozilla
Feel good about your work again.
Backend Software Engineer, Ads
Backend EngineerSoftware EngineerFull TimeRemoteTeam 501-1,000Since 1998H1B SponsorCompany SiteLinkedIn
Location
United States
Posted
20 days ago
Salary
Not specified
EnglishPythonReactRustGo
Job Description
• Build and maintain backend services that support advertising functionality across Mozilla products
• Implement APIs, data flows, and integrations between internal systems and external partners used in Ads workflows
• Contribute to systems that prioritize correctness, reliability, and scalability in a privacy-conscious environment
• Work with product managers, engineers, and cross-functional partners to deliver well-scoped features and improvements
• Participate in code reviews, design discussions, and on-call or operational responsibilities as part of the team
• Incrementally take on more complex problems as you develop familiarity with Ads systems and domain concepts
Job Requirements
- 3+ years of professional software engineering experience
- Experience building backend systems using languages such as Go, Python, or Rust
- Familiarity with APIs, service-oriented architectures, and system integrations
- Exposure to data pipelines, analytics systems, or ad-tech concepts is a plus, but not required
- Some experience working with modern frontend frameworks (such as React) is a bonus
- Ability to work effectively in a distributed, asynchronous environment
- Clear written and verbal communication skills
- Comfort working on well-defined problems while navigating some ambiguity with support from teammates
- Commitment to our values:
- Welcoming differences
- Being relationship-minded
- Practicing responsible participation
- Having grit
Benefits
- Generous performance-based bonus plans to all eligible employees - we share in our success as one team
- Rich medical, dental, and vision coverage
- Generous retirement contributions with 100% immediate vesting (regardless of whether you contribute)
- Quarterly all-company wellness days where everyone takes a pause together
- Country specific holidays plus a day off for your birthday
- One-time home office stipend
- Annual professional development budget
- Quarterly well-being stipend
- Considerable paid parental leave
- Employee referral bonus program
- Other benefits (life/AD&D, disability, EAP, etc. - varies by country)
Related Guides
Related Job Pages
More Backend Engineer Jobs
Backend Engineer20 days ago
Full TimeRemoteTeam 51-200Since 2016H1B No Sponsor
Backend Developer automating the dropshipping process for AutoDS
FlaskPythonSQL
United States
Senior Software Development Engineer, Java, SDKs
CVS HealthBringing our heart to every moment of your health.
Backend Engineer21 days ago
Full TimeRemoteTeam 10,001+Since 1963H1B No Sponsor
Senior Software Engineer for CVS Health developing digital pharmacy products
AngularCloudGoogle Cloud PlatformNode.jsSpring BootSpringBoot
Senior Software Development Engineer, Java
CVS HealthBringing our heart to every moment of your health.
Backend Engineer21 days ago
Full TimeRemoteTeam 10,001+Since 1963H1B No Sponsor
Senior Engineer building UI experiences for CVS Health’s digital pharmacy products
AngularCloudGraphQLNode.jsSpring BootSpringBoot
Backend Engineer21 days ago
Full TimeRemoteTeam 11-50H1B No Sponsor
Tech Lead overseeing .NET migration for a trading platform
Distributed SystemsMicroservicesTerraform.NET
California + 3 moreAll locations: California, New York, South Carolina, Texas